He’s not going anywhere.

That seemed to be the message that Alex Bruce wanted to get across when talking about Leeds United’s Kalvin Phillips. Speaking to Football Insider, the former Leeds defender gave his view on why he thinks that the midfielder won’t be going anywhere in the summer:

“He’s clearly passionate about the club, you can see that the way he marches around the pitch at the end of games. He’s got a good relationship with the supporters, he’s a Leeds lad and if you’re a Leeds lad playing in the Premier League, why would you want to go anywhere else?

There’s just one small problem with what Bruce is saying. What happens if Leeds don’t go up?

It’s obvious that there are a lot of people who see him as a Premier League talent, the fact that you’ve got some of the big hitters in the division chasing him should be evidence of that. Add that to the fact that he has even been considered for an England call-up and you get the sense that he is going to be in the Premier League next season regardless of whether or not Leeds United go up.

But it’s the ‘if they don’t go up part’ that should really be worrying the fanbase. Whilst it’s well known that Phillips is a United fan, there can only be so much that the heartstrings can hold him back before the chance to advance his career takes over, just look at Wayne Rooney going from Everton to Manchester United.

So if this love affair between Phillips and the fans wants to continue, then there’s only one way to go about it, and that’s to get the job done.
